Skyline Lua API  Version 1.0 RC1
Lua Script Reference for Skyline Game Engine.
LUA_API_Ribbon.h
Go to the documentation of this file.
1 // | _ ____ __ _
2 // | / \ _ _ _ __ __ _/ ___| ___ / _| |_
3 // | / _ \| | | | '__/ _` \___ \ / _ \| |_| __|
4 // | / ___ \ |_| | | | (_| |___) | (_) | _| |_
5 // | /_/ \_\__,_|_| \__,_|____/ \___/|_| \__|
6 // |
7 // | Aurasoft UK 2008 - 2016 http://www.aurasoft.co.uk
8 // |
9 // | Skyline Game Engine Lua API Documentation
10 // |
11 // | This file belongs to Aurasoft UK for the Skyline Game Engine of all versions.
12 // | This file is not for use in any other software that is not owned by Aurasoft UK and cannot be used by any other
13 // | person outside of the Skyline Game Engine development team.
14 // |
15 // | © Copyright - Aurasoft UK & Skyline Game Engine 2008 - 2016
16 // |
17 
18 // SKYLINE LUA CLASS FOR API DOCUMENTATION
19 
31 class ribbon
32 {
33 public:
34 
49  void ribbon.setDefaults();
50 
65  void ribbon.create();
66 
81  void ribbon.destroy();
82 
97  void ribbon.timeOut();
98 
99 
114  void ribbon.setPosition();
115 
130  void ribbon.getPosition();
131 
146  void ribbon.setTrailLength();
147 
162  void ribbon.setRenderQueue();
163 
178  void ribbon.setMaxElements();
179 
194  void ribbon.setNumOfChains();
195 
196 
211  void ribbon.setWidth();
212 
228 
229 
230 
245  void ribbon.setRenderDistance();
246 
261  void ribbon.setFaceCamera();
262 
277  void ribbon.setIsVisible();
278 
293  void ribbon.setCastShadows();
294 
309  void ribbon.setInitialColour();
310 
325  void ribbon.setFadeColour();
326 
340  void ribbon.setNormalVector();
341 
342 
356  void ribbon.setUseTexCoords();
357 
371  void ribbon.setMaterialName();
372 
386  void ribbon.setDepthBias();
387 
401  void ribbon.setOpacity();
402 
416  void ribbon.setDiffuseTexture();
417 
431  void ribbon.setRenderBackface();
432 
446  void ribbon.setEmissiveAmt();
447 
461  void ribbon.setTexAddressMode();
462 
476  void ribbon.setTexFiltering();
477 
491  void ribbon.setSceneBlend();
492 
506  void ribbon.setScrollEnable();
507 
521  void ribbon.setScrollAmount();
522 
536  void ribbon.setRotateEnable();
537 
538 
552  void ribbon.setRotateSpeed();
553 
567  void ribbon.setLighting();
568 
569 
570 
571 
572 };
Definition: LUA_API_Ribbon.h:31
void ribbon setRotateEnable()
Ribbon set rotate enable.
void ribbon setRenderBackface()
Ribbon set back face.
void ribbon setMaterialName()
Ribbon set material name.
void ribbon setFadeColour()
Ribbon set fade colour.
void ribbon setUseTexCoords()
Ribbon set use tex coordinates.
void ribbon setWidth()
Ribbon set width.
void ribbon setTrailLength()
Ribbon set trail length.
void ribbon timeOut()
Ribbon timeout.
void ribbon setRenderDistance()
Ribbon set renderer distance.
void ribbon setNormalVector()
Ribbon set normal vector.
void ribbon setOpacity()
Ribbon set opacity.
void ribbon setCastShadows()
Ribbon set cast shadows.
void ribbon setEmissiveAmt()
Ribbon set emissive amount.
void ribbon setFaceCamera()
Ribbon set face camera.
void ribbon setIsVisible()
Ribbon set is invisible.
void ribbon setRotateSpeed()
Ribbon set rotate speed.
void ribbon setDefaults()
Ribbon set defaults.
void ribbon setSceneBlend()
Ribbon set scene blend.
void ribbon setDiffuseTexture()
Ribbon set diffuse texture.
void ribbon setTexFiltering()
Ribbon tex filtering.
void ribbon setMaxElements()
Ribbon set maximum elements.
void ribbon getPosition()
Ribbon get position.
void ribbon setDepthBias()
Ribbon set depth bias.
void ribbon destroy()
Ribbon destroy.
void ribbon setWidthRemovePerSec()
Ribbon set width remove per sec.
void ribbon setNumOfChains()
Ribbon set number of chains.
void ribbon setPosition()
Ribbon set position.
void ribbon setRenderQueue()
Ribbon set render queue.
void ribbon create()
Ribbon create.
void ribbon setScrollAmount()
Ribbon set scroll amount.
void ribbon setScrollEnable()
Ribbon set scroll enable.
void ribbon setTexAddressMode()
Ribbon tex address mode.
void ribbon setLighting()
Ribbon set lighting.
void ribbon setInitialColour()
Ribbon set initial colour.